Road cycling around Triggiano, located in the Metropolitan City of Bari, Puglia, Italy, offers diverse terrain for cyclists. The region is characterized by the Murge plateau, providing pleasant rolling landscapes that move beyond flat routes. Cyclists can explore quiet country roads winding through picturesque olive groves and vineyards, or access scenic coastal routes along the Adriatic Sea. This varied topography makes Triggiano a compelling destination for no traffic road cycling routes.

Best no traffic road cycling routes around Triggiano

  • The most popular no traffic road cycling route is Trulli of Costa Ripagnola – Seafront of Mola di Bari loop from Noicattaro, a 29.9 miles (48.1 km) trail that takes 2 hours 2 minutes to complete, offering coastal views and glimpses of historical trulli.
  • Another top favourite among local road cyclists is Abbey of San Vito – Torre a Mare Marina loop from Noicattaro, an easy 10.1 miles (16.2 km) path featuring coastal scenery and historical landmarks like the Abbey of San Vito.
  • Local road cyclists also love the Olive Grove Path – Conversano Cathedral loop from Rutigliano, a 23.8 miles (38.3 km) trail leading through rolling olive groves and towards the historic Conversano Cathedral, often completed in about 1 hour 36 minutes.
  • Road cycling around Triggiano is defined by rolling landscapes of the Murge plateau, extensive olive groves, vineyards, and scenic coastal paths. The network offers options for various ability levels, from easy rides to more challenging excursions.

🚴‍♂️👣 *Discover the Port of Monopoli: a corner of history and nature to explore by gravel, MTB or on foot* The *port of Monopoli* is one of the most fascinating places in the city, a perfect starting point for an outdoor adventure. Whether you are looking for a ride on a *gravel* or *MTB*, or you prefer a quiet walk, the port offers a unique experience between sea, history and tradition. 🚵‍♂️ *By gravel or MTB*: Traveling the roads that lead to the port of Monopoli by *bike* is an experience that will allow you to combine your love for sport with the beauty of the landscape. The port is easily reachable by *gravel* or *MTB*, thanks to asphalt and dirt roads that will lead you to discover hidden corners of the city and the sea. Cycling along the port, you can enjoy the view of the boats, the crystal clear sea and the ancient walls that surround the area. 👣 *On foot*: If you prefer to walk, the port of Monopoli is perfect for a scenic walk. Walking along the pier or through the streets that border the sea, you can breathe in the salty air and enjoy the charm of the *historic center* that overlooks the port. Every corner will give you suggestive views, from the moored boats to the old fishermen's houses. 💡 *Tip*: If you arrive by *bike*, make sure to bring a small tool for quick repairs and a bottle of water. If you decide to walk, take the opportunity to stop in one of the cafes along the port and savor the beauty of the place at your leisure.

The recently redeveloped Lungomare di Mola di Bari offers pleasant walks with sea views and numerous venues for all tastes. Although the old marina is in a state of abandonment, the area is lively. A relaxing place and ideal for discovering the charming historic center.

Watchtower in the main square of the city built around the fifteenth century to defend the area from raids by pirates and marauders

Path with little traffic and very suggestive; a provincial country road that connects San Vito and Conversano. If you follow it in the direction of Conversano, get ready for a climb of about 3km where you can test yourself 💪

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no traffic road cycling routes are available around Triggiano?

There are over 20 dedicated no traffic road cycling routes around Triggiano, offering a variety of distances and difficulty levels to explore the region's beautiful landscapes.

What is the best time of year for no traffic road cycling in Triggiano?

The Mediterranean climate makes Triggiano an excellent year-round cycling destination.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ures, while mild winters are also suitable. Summers can be warm, so early morning or late afternoon rides are recommended.

What kind of terrain can I expect on these traffic-free routes?

You can expect a diverse terrain, from the pleasant rolling landscapes of the Murge plateau to scenic coastal stretches. Many routes wind through picturesque olive groves and vineyards, offering a mix of gentle climbs and descents on mostly well-paved surfaces.

Are there easy no traffic road cycling routes suitable for beginners?

Yes, there are 6 easy no traffic road cycling routes around Triggiano, perfect for beginners or those looking for a relaxed ride. These routes typically feature less elevation gain and shorter distances, allowing you to enjoy the scenery at a comfortable pace.

Can I find longer, more challenging traffic-free routes for experienced cyclists?

Absolutely. For more experienced cyclists, there are 14 moderate no traffic routes. An example is the Contrada di Monopoli – Conversano loop from Noicattaro, which covers over 71 km with significant elevation, offering a rewarding challenge through varied landscapes.

What historical or natural attractions can I see along these no traffic routes?

Many routes pass by significant landmarks. You might cycle near the All Saints Church of Cuti, explore the protected Lama San Giorgio Nature Reserve, or discover the Mirko Variato Oasis. The region is rich in medieval structures and ancient riverbeds.

Are there any no traffic loop routes that take me to the coast?

Yes, several traffic-free loop routes offer coastal views and access. For instance, the Trulli of Costa Ripagnola – Seafront of Mola di Bari loop from Noicattaro provides a beautiful ride along the Adriatic Sea, allowing you to experience charming coastal towns.
